Abstract
A digital control system is provided to regulate the speed of a brushless DC motor via pulse-width modulation. Digital counters are used to measure the difference between the time for a motor revolution and a reference time. This time difference is in turn used to control the time until the application of power during a fixed period. A motor speed decrease increases the difference in time between a motor revolution and the reference time. This decreases the power pulse delay time and results in an increased power-on time to bring the motor back up to nominal speed.
